Will. -- The 1931 Steinmeyer in the Cathedral of the Blessed Sacrament was granted an Aeolian-Skinner Opus number in 1954, but the work executed by the firm was almost completely mechanical and not tonal. The instrument bears no Aeolian-Skinner nameplate. The few tonal changes made by Aeolian-Skinner have been reversed. -Database Manager
2022-04-26 - The mechanical work carried out by Aeolian-Skinner amounted to repair and refacing of the Great chest bottom boards. -Paul R. Marchesano
